PICTORIAL: BUK Student Attempts Guinness World Record In Face Painting

A student of Bayero University Kano (BUK), Collins Whitworth, has attempted to break the Guinness World Record (GWR) for the most faces painted in three minutes.

The event took place on Wednesday, October 1, 2025, at the university’s new campus in Kano, with sponsorship from Indomie.

Whitworth painted 17 faces in 2 minutes 40 seconds during his first attempt, repeated the same number in 2 minutes 50 seconds in his second, and painted 20 faces in 2 minutes 55 seconds in his third attempt. The current record of 12 faces is held by Slovakia’s Emilia Zakonnova, set on July 30, 2025.

Speaking after the attempt, Whitworth said he was motivated by a desire to showcase Nigerian talent.

“I learned a lot from my first attempt in 2024. This time, I was prepared and focused. With Indomie backing me, I believe we can make history together,” he said.

Fellow students and other witnesses expressed support for his effort. BUK student Sulaiman Haruna said, “I pray Collins wins because he performed excellently today.” Another student, Aisha, said she was impressed by his speed, while attendee Jimoh Momoh described the attempt as “remarkable.”

Indomie, in a statement, said it was proud to sponsor the event as part of its support for youth creativity and entrepreneurship.

Guinness World Records is expected to review and confirm the attempt before Whitworth can be officially declared a world record holder.
